America's public lands belong to ALL of us. As a nation we have a long and proud tradition of protecting our natural heritage. In fact, America was the first nation in the world to set aside land for its natural wonder alone - Yellowstone National Park in 1872. From that first bold move we now have National Parks, Refuges and Forests that are recognized throughout the world.
Unfortunately, America's Wildlands are increasingly threatened by rapid development from oil, gas, logging and mining interests. You can help make sure that the same natural wonders that you enjoy will still be there for your children and future generations.
